Dating Confidence Reset: Clear Goals and Calm Momentum

Start by naming what you want from dating right now—something simple and specific like “meet new people,” “practice conversation,” or “explore a relationship.” Clear intent makes choices easier and prevents the scattershot, numbers-game mentality that drains energy.

Set realistic expectations. Treat early chats as information-gathering, not instant chemistry tests. Give people a few messages or one short call before deciding whether someone’s worth more time. That reduces snap judgments and helps you spot real potential instead of chasing perfect first impressions.

Pace conversations on purpose. Match the rhythm to the connection: faster when mutual energy is high, slower when either side needs space. Use simple signals—ask a question, share a photo from your day, suggest a low-pressure call—to keep momentum without overinvesting emotionally.

Notice small progress. Celebrate tiny wins like a thoughtful reply, a shared laugh, or a first voice chat. Tracking micro-progress helps you stay motivated and avoids measuring success only by dates or long-term outcomes.

Choose matches more thoughtfully. Scan profiles for specific alignment—values, hobbies you actually enjoy, or deal-breakers. Prioritize people who show curiosity about you and respect your boundaries; that’s a better predictor of quality than a long list of matches.

Protect your emotional bandwidth. Limit daily app time, pause after a string of disappointing chats, and keep other parts of your life—friends, hobbies, work—front and center. Confidence comes from balance, not obsession.

If you feel discouraged, remember: steady, intentional steps win over frantic searching. Small adjustments in clarity, pacing, and self-respect will make online dating feel more sustainable and more like your choice.
